About this book

Scotland's largest herbivore - the red deer - has been present since at least the end of the last Ice Age and is an integral part of the landscape. In this statement SNH sets out its policy and proposed actions for securing a sustainable balance between red deer and the natural heritage. It provides substantial background information on the current status of red deer in Scotland.
